7.4.3 Monitoring menu
Figure 7.4: Monitoring menu display
Monitoring values are actual values of measured signals as well as status of some
control settings. It is visible in Vacon 10 display, but it can not be edited. The moni-
toring values are listed in Table 7.2.
Pressing Left/Right button to change the actual parameter to the first parameter of
the next group, to browse monitor menu from V1.x to V2.1 to V4.1. After entering the
desired group, the monitoring values can be browsed by pressing UP /DOWN button,
as shown in Figure 7.4.
In MON menu the selected signal and its value are alternateing in the display by
pressing OK button.
Note! Turn on drive power, arrowhead of main menu is at MON, V x.x
is displayed in Panel.
The value of “x” is determined by the last show before power
shut down. E.g., it was V4.4, and it is also V4.4 when restart.
